Establishing Your High-Quality Live Streaming Setup

A high-quality live streaming setup is essential to delivering professional-grade efficiencies that will keep your audience engaged. Here are the essential parts you'll require:

1. Camera and Lighting: Invest in a high-quality camera to ensure your video feed is sharp and clear. Great lighting is also necessary-- natural easy work well, but if streaming indoors, think about using softbox lights or ring lights to brighten your area.

2. Microphone: Audio quality can make or break your live stream. Use a high-quality microphone to record your performance clearly, specifically if you're an artist or singer. OBS permits you to tweak your audio settings, adding filters like sound suppression or compression OBS Virtual Camera Guide to improve noise clarity.

3. Web Connection: A strong, reputable internet connection is non-negotiable for smooth live streaming. Guarantee you have a minimum upload speed of 5 Mbps for standard-definition streams or 10 Mbps for high-definition.

4. OBS Settings: To optimize your OBS setup, change the video bitrate, resolution, and frame rate according to your web connection and platform requirements. For many efficiencies, a resolution of 1080p at 30 frames per second (fps) will supply a professional-looking stream without overwhelming your bandwidth.

OBS Live Streaming Tips: Boosting Your Virtual Performance

As soon as you've got your high-quality live streaming setup, it's time to fine-tune your OBS settings and methods to raise your program. Here are some OBS live streaming tips to help you optimize your performance:

● Experiment with Layouts: OBS enables you to produce numerous scenes, each with an unique layout. Use this feature to switch between various camera angles or overlays during your performance.

● Add Visuals and Overlays: Use the OBS virtual camera to add tailored graphics like lower-thirds, logo designs, or screen transitions. These visual elements assist brand name your performance and make it more appealing.

● Optimize Audio Settings: Use OBS filters like compressors, sound gates, and equalizers to guarantee your audio is crisp and clear. For artists, audio quality is paramount, so take the time to ideal your sound.

Broadening Your Reach with OBS Multi-Streaming

Why restrict your performance to one platform when you can reach several audiences concurrently? Multi-streaming with OBS enables you to transmit to a number of platforms at once, including Liveroomsz.com, YouTube Live, Twitch, and Facebook Live. Utilizing tools like Restream, you can send your stream to numerous platforms without compromising quality or performance.

Setting up OBS multistream requires a robust web connection to manage the increased information load. Furthermore, be sure to watch on audience engagement throughout all platforms by using third-party tools to monitor chats and interactions from each website.
